The parent company of Philippine fast-food giant Jollibee plans to spin off and list its international operations, choosing Hong Kong over New York in a strong endorsement of the city’s initial public offering (IPO) diversification efforts. Jollibee Foods Corp (JFC) said in January that it intended to list its overseas arm, Jollibee Foods Corporation International (JFCI), in the United States.
